About the Item
I certainly do not start these paintings as abstractions. Rather I am determined to record the anatomy of the place the best I possibly can (which, on an average, can take up to 1-2 years). However it is the inconsistencies of each and every day that compels me to take risks and achieve the expression of each chosen worksite.
I first find the accuracy of a place by measuring and re-measuring height, width and space between objects rather then traditional perspective. This helps to construct an image of complex shapes. (“Kerry Gold” best demonstrates this technique in its simplest form). As the process of this “blueprint” evolves I find it necessary to abstract certain areas and externalize my experience of the place.
Sometimes I want to pull objects to the surface or sometimes I want detail next to an abstract form; and sometimes I want to open up a big shape to explore certain areas of that composition. And sometimes I even expand the substrate, enlarging the painting itself.
Then there is moving shapes around, leaving corrections and mistakes, being heavy handed with paint, keeping measuring marks, making values and color pop through contrast. Each choice serves a purpose to keep the eye moving and/or open the composition.
The way I see it, these are abstract paintings found through representational subject matter. Sometimes l paint every windowsill and other times I take a squeegee and pull paint over large areas on the surface. I love accuracy and I love risk and I like to see both of these in my attempt to express “The endless repetition/ Of unrepeatable days.” Quote by poet Boris Pasternak

A fashionable group of merrymakers boards a rowboat at sundown in this oil on panel by renowned French painter Gaston La Touche. Softly lit and lushly detailed, the work represents the artist’s talent for capturing the gaiety of the Belle Époque. With its luminous coloring and feathery brushwork, this oil evokes the style and joie de vivre of the era rendered in La Touche’s distinctive, mature style.
Fresh and airy, the work is a beautiful example of the artist’s skill at capturing the subtle qualities of light and color. Set against the plein air backdrop of a wooded pond awash in the soft glow of the golden hour, the scene reflects the influence of the Impressionists. The subject also recalls works by Manet, Monet and Renoir, who delighted in depictions of modern leisure among the expanding middle class. The scene is an informal one, and its unconventional cropping suggests that the viewer is invited to take a seat in the boat and join the group on their outing. Such relaxed, inviting scenes were remarkably popular among contemporary, modern audiences. However, La Touche's style is singular, possessing an element of fantasy and romance that set him apart from the Impressionists.
Gaston La Touche was born in St. Cloud, outside of Paris, in 1854, and he showed a keen interest in art from a young age. At ten years old, he began taking private art instruction, which lasted until 1870, when his family was forced to flee to Normandy amid the Franco-Prussian War. This was the only formal art training La Touche would ever receive. Despite his lack of Academy training, he made his debut at the Paris Salon of 1875 with a sculptural medallion and etchings, and he exhibited his first painting at the Salon of 1881. Although he began his career painting dark-toned realist compositions, by 1890, his style had shifted to what would become his signature — a lighter, brighter, idealistic society world.
The artist was associated with practically all of the most influential artists and thinkers of late 19th century France, including Édouard Manet, Edgar Degas, Émile Zola, who frequently met at the legendary Cafe de la Nouvelle Athenes to share their thoughts on modern society. Biography: Berne-Bellecour Étienne-Prosper was born in Boulogne, France on June 29, 1838. He was a French painter illustrator and printmaker. He also practiced as a sculptor and an etcher. He studied under master teachers and artists Picot François-Édouard and Barrias Félix- Joseph. He also studied at the École des Beaux-Arts in Paris and competed in 1859 for the Prix de Rome. He also worked in photography to support himself while he studied. In 1867 he won a prize for photography at the Universal Exposition.
